15 month old baby (born premature by 50 days), is not speaking a single meaningful word...
Should I be worried or what are the tips /tricks so that I can encourage him to talk...

Please see that he doesn't be on mobile (no screen exposure)...it will affect his speech and also social development .
As such also children speak clear words by the age of 2 years , so you may wait and monitor the language development. But he should be interacting with parents and family members
